Bad Precedent!

Upon reading the baltimoresun.com article of the 2006 conviction being overturned, I came across this line in the appeals courts decision; "if she consents prior to penetration and withdraws the consent following penetration, there is no rape."

I have severe issue with that line, because it basically says a man (or woman) can be as abusive as he (or she) wants once he (or she) has gotten inside of a woman (or man) after that woman (or man) has given consent.

In my opinion if the woman (or man) says "stop", or gives some other expression that consent is no longer given, then the man (or women) penetrating must immediately back off. I can understand 5 or 10 seconds as possible miscommunication, but he (or she) must come out (no pun intended) if consent has been withdrawn at any time during the intercourse.
